Pay it forward, give it back
Why UK founders invest so much in helping other founders
The UK’s founder community is built on a few simple truths. One of these is that founders are often keen to support each other. As we enter Entrepreneur Week 2024, Barclays Eagle Labs wanted to explore this phenomenon in greater depth. To do this we spoke to five founders to hear their stories and their experience of coaching, mentoring and how they have helped, and been helped, by fellow founders.
